The RWC 101-18 is a flat bracket designed for securing pipe and conduit runs in residential and light commercial installations. Formed from cold rolled steel with a copper-bonded finish, it provides corrosion resistance suited to plumbing and mechanical applications. The bracket features a 0.625 inch hole for clean, consistent fastening. With a rated load capacity of 25 pounds, it handles standard pipe support duties without additional reinforcement. Licensed plumbers and mechanical contractors install this type of bracket during rough-in stages to anchor supply, drain, and vent lines to framing members or structural surfaces.
This flat bracket is commonly used in residential and light commercial plumbing, HVAC piping, and general mechanical rough-in work. It is appropriate for interior applications where pipe runs require a low-profile, surface-mounted support point. The copper-bonded finish offers added protection in environments where mild moisture exposure is expected, making it suitable for utility rooms, mechanical chases, and similar service areas.
Designed as an OEM-style flat support bracket for standard residential and light commercial pipe and conduit securing applications.
Installation is typically performed by a licensed plumber or mechanical contractor during the rough-in phase. Shut off any active water supply or disconnect power to nearby systems before fastening brackets near existing lines. Fasten securely to structural framing members using appropriately rated fasteners for the substrate. Follow applicable local plumbing codes and IPC guidelines for pipe support spacing and bracket placement.
